This Saturday, March 14, 2026, the flagship current affairs programme Prime Insight on Joy Prime is set to host a high-stakes discussion, with panellists primed to dissect three of the most contentious issues currently dominating Ghana’s political and economic landscape.

Host Blessed Sogah will be joined by a distinguished panel of experts to provide deep-dive analysis:
- Solomon Owusu, Director of Communications, United Party.
- Kwesi Botchwey Jr., Private Legal Practitioner.
- Nana Opoku Acheampong, General Secretary, Trade Advocacy Group Ghana.
- Ivan Kyei Innocent, Youth Activist.
The programme, which airs from 7:00 AM to 9:00 AM, will focus on three major national concerns:
- Security Services Brouhaha: The panel is expected to examine the recent controversies surrounding security recruitment and personnel management, following widespread calls from the Minority for a full-scale parliamentary investigation.
- President Mahama’s ‘Dzata Jet’ Usage: The ongoing debate regarding President John Mahama’s use of the "Dzata Jet", a private aircraft owned by his brother, Ibrahim Mahama, continues to provoke sharp criticism. While government spokesperson Felix Kwakye Ofosu has repeatedly clarified that the state only covers fuel costs and does not rent the aircraft, opposition figures and the Minority continue to question the appropriateness and transparency of this arrangement.
- GH¢ 68 Billion Arrears Audit Report: Following the recent parliamentary audit of government arrears, there is intensifying pressure for prosecution regarding the identified financial irregularities. The panel will address the implications of this audit and the growing public demand for accountability from state officials involved in the reported financial discrepancies.
